The EyeSight system can also
detect pedestrians. The EyeSight
system detects pedestrians from
their size, shape and movement.
The system detects a pedestrian
when the contour of the head and
shoulders are clear.

If the driver operates the brake pedal during automatic braking, the pedal
may feel stiff; however, this is normal.
By depressing the brake pedal further you can apply more braking force.

■Vehicle identification number
The vehicle identification number
(VIN) is the legal identifier for your
vehicle. This is the primary identifi-
cation number for your Toyota. It is
used in registering the ownership of
your vehicle.
This number is stamped under the
right-hand front seat. This number is located on the top
left of the body panel.
